About us

Kerry Hotels are the next generation of luxury hotels. We believe that today’s traveler wants to engage all senses whether at work or at play. Kerry Hotels have a fresh and energetic vibe and offer some unexpected touches that fuel creativity yet allow time to recharge and relax. Service is less bound by protocol but is enthusiastic and intuitive. Enjoy the highlights of Kerry Hotel, which is unique in Beijing: - Centrally located in the heart of Beijing’s diplomatic, commercial and financial center and just 25 minutes from the international airport. Kerry Hotel, Beijing’s preferential location is enhanced by its proximity to major cultural, shopping, entertainment sites and walking distance to Beijing’s famous silk market. - The hotel’s newly renovated stylish interior is matched by modern day comforts such as complimentary Wi-Fi, connectivity throughout the hotel including all 485 guestrooms, function space, and even in the limousines. - Free minibar offered for all room categories. - Hotel bar opens 24 hours/7 days with live band daily. - An excess of 6,000sqm space presents MICE organizers extensive options for event planning. The pillar less Grand Ballroom can accommodate up to 1500 persons, whilst 11 function rooms can accommodate groups ranging from 20 to 110 persons. Bathed in natural light, the Kowloon Ballroom can accommodate up to 220 persons, while across the walkway, the Rooftop Garden is the perfect venue for outdoor functions. - Spreading 7,000sqm, the hotel’s fitness center, Kerry Sports, features a 24-hour/7 days gymnasium, indoor swimming pool, multi-purpose courts and a recreation room, plus an outdoor jogging track. - Adventure Zone - 800 sqm indoor playground for children.

The Summer Palace, one of the finest examples garden architecture in China, is located in the northwest suburbs of Beijing. The 100-odd examples of traditional architecture in the park include pavilions, terraces, temples, pagodas, waterside gazebos, covered corridors, stone bridges and the famous marble boat. The palace occupies a total area of 290 hectares, three quarters of which is made up of shallow lakes

Tiananmen Square, Chinese (Pinyin) Tiananmen Guangchang or (Wade-Giles romanization) T’ien-an Men Kuang-ch’ang, open square in the centre of Beijing, China, one of the largest public squares in the world. Tiananmen Square was originally designed and built in 1651. It was enlarged to four times its original size and cemented over in 1958. It covers an area of 100 acres (40.5 hectares), and each flagstone is numbered for ease in assembly of parades. Lying at the city center and called Gu Gong in Chinese, it was the imperial palace for twenty-four emperors during the Ming and Qing dynasties. It was first built throughout 14 years during the reign of Emperor Chengzu in the Ming Dynasty (1368-1644). Ancient Chinese Astronomers believed that the Purple Star (Polaris) was in the center of heaven and the Heavenly Emperor lived in the Purple Palace. The Palace for the emperor on earth was so called the Purple City. It was forbidden to enter without special permission of the emperor. Hence its name 'The Purple Forbidden City', usually 'The Forbidden City'.
